Summary
A vulnerability categorized as critical has been discovered in Linux Kernel. This issue affects some unknown processing of the component IOCTL Handler. Executing a manipulation can lead to out-of-bounds write. This vulnerability is tracked as CVE-2021-33655. The attack can be launched remotely. No exploit exists. It is best practice to apply a patch to resolve this issue.
Details
A vulnerability has been found in Linux Kernel (Operating System) (affected version unknown) and classified as critical. This vulnerability affects an unknown functionality of the component IOCTL Handler.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a out-of-bounds write vulnerability. The CWE definition for the vulnerability is CWE-787. The product writes data past the end, or before the beginning, of the intended buffer. As an impact it is known to affect conf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:
When sending malicous data to kernel by ioctl cmd FBIOPUT_VSCREENINFO,kernel will write memory out of bounds.
The weakness was disclosed 07/19/2022. The advisory is available at git.kernel.org. This vulnerability was named CVE-2021-33655 since 05/28/2021.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 212202 (Oracle Linux 7 : Unbreakable Enterprise kernel (ELSA-2024-12868)),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ment.
Applying a patch is able to eliminate this problem. The bugfix is ready for download at git.kernel.org.
